Top 100 largest cities in Ethiopia

Addis Ababa | 3,860,000 |
Gonder | 466,000 |
Mek'ele | 457,900 |
Nazrēt | 456,900 |
Awasa | 422,200 |
Bahir Dar | 350,000 |
Dire Dawa | 343,000 |
Dessie | 270,400 |
Jimma | 250,900 |
Shashamane | 208,400 |
Bishoftu | 207,400 |
Sodo | 204,100 |
Arba Minch | 201,000 |
Hosa’ina | 188,200 |
Dīla | 158,800 |
Harar | 157,000 |
Nek’emtē | 156,000 |
Debre Birhan | 146,900 |
Debre Mark’os | 140,700 |
Āsela | 139,500 |
Kombolcha | 132,100 |
Debre Tabor | 125,300 |
Ādīgrat | 121,800 |
Weldiya | 104,000 |
Sebeta | 102,300 |
Inda Silasē | 100,100 |
Hāgere Hiywet | 99,900 |
Arsi Negele | 98,100 |
Gambēla | 97,600 |
Axum | 94,500 |
Ziway | 90,500 |
Butajīra | 89,800 |
Adwa | 85,600 |
Āreka | 84,500 |
Yirga ‘Alem | 81,600 |
Waliso | 78,600 |
Wolkite | 77,500 |
Mek’ī | 75,200 |
Negēlē | 73,100 |
K’olīto | 72,200 |
Alamata | 70,400 |
Ciro | 69,800 |
Āsosa | 69,700 |
Gode | 67,900 |
Tippi | 66,700 |
Goba | 66,500 |
Duramē | 65,900 |
Bodītī | 64,900 |
Gimbi | 64,300 |
Wik’ro | 64,000 |
‘Alemaya | 63,700 |
Mīzan Teferī | 62,000 |
Mojo | 61,300 |
Dembī Dolo | 61,100 |
Felege Neway | 61,000 |
Metu | 59,700 |
Wendo | 59,300 |
Mot’a | 59,000 |
Finote Selam | 58,400 |
Hagere Maryam | 57,700 |
Fichē | 57,100 |
Jijiga | 56,821 |
Kobo | 56,100 |
Bonga | 56,000 |
Dangila | 56,000 |
Jinka | 54,400 |
Āgaro | 52,800 |
Chagni | 52,300 |
Sek’ot’a | 50,300 |
Maych’ew | 49,600 |
Ch’iko | 49,500 |
Genet | 48,300 |
Hadecho | 48,000 |
Werota | 47,800 |
Kibre Mengist | 47,600 |
Injibara | 47,500 |
Shakiso | 47,500 |
Degeh Bur | 47,200 |
Debark’ | 46,800 |
Burē | 46,000 |
Kebri Dahar | 45,900 |
Nefas Mewch’a | 44,200 |
Kemisē | 43,800 |
Addiet Canna | 43,200 |
Dodola | 43,200 |
Āsasa | 42,900 |
Mer’āwī | 42,200 |
Shonē | 41,900 |
Dolo | 41,400 |
Gebre Guracha | 41,200 |
Yirga Ch’efē | 40,600 |
Bedelē | 40,500 |
Robit | 39,600 |
Asaita | 39,400 |
Nejo | 39,400 |
T’īs Isat | 39,200 |
Lalibela | 39,100 |
Bedēsa | 37,700 |
Batī | 37,600 |
Ginsi | 37,600 |
